Oneonta’s Downtown Revitalization Initiative has made it to the pages of the New York Times. The newspaper ran an article Monday on the project and New York State’s decision last year to choose Oneonta as one of 10 cities that each received the $10 million in state funding.

The plans approved by the state include downtown lofts, commercial space and a new food and beverage innovation center.
